Miscellaneous
This section provides a complete list of the Miscellaneous properties you can configure in the connection string for this provider.
| Property | Description |
| DefaultGroups | Determines whether to use the /me/memberOf or /groups endpoint for user authentication. |
| DefaultUser | Determines whether to use the /me or /users endpoint for user authentication. |
| DirectoryRetrievalDepth | Specifies how far down in a Files table's subdirectories should be scanned to retrieve results. If DirectoryRetrievalDepth is not explicitly set, the driver uses a depth of 5 sublevels below the root (default). |
| GroupId | Specify a default GroupId. |
| MaxRows | Specifies the maximum number of rows returned for queries that do not include either aggregation or GROUP BY. |
| MessageContentType | Determines whether to return messages as in html format or as text. |
| Other | Specifies advanced connection properties for specialized scenarios. Use this property only under the guidance of our Support team to address specific issues. |
| Pagesize | Specifies the maximum number of records per page the provider returns when requesting data from Microsoft Office 365. |
| PseudoColumns | Specifies the pseudocolumns to expose as table columns, expressed as a string in the format 'TableName=ColumnName;TableName=ColumnName'. |
| Readonly | Toggles read-only access to Microsoft Office 365 from the provider. |
| RTK | Specifies the runtime key for licensing the provider. If unset or invalid, the provider defaults to the standard licensing method. This property is only required in environments where the standard licensing method is unsupported or requires a runtime key. |
| Timeout | Specifies the maximum time, in seconds, that the provider waits for a server response before throwing a timeout error. |
| UseClientSidePaging | Toggles the CData ADO.NET Provider for Microsoft Office 365's use of client side paging. |
| UserDefinedViews | Specifies a filepath to a JSON configuration file that defines custom views. The provider automatically detects and uses the views specified in this file. |
| UserId | Specify a default UserId. |
